Bravo Mining joins World Platinum Investment Council

2025-01-23 10:40 ET - News Release

Mr. Luis Azevedo reports

BRAVO BECOMES A MEMBER OF THE WORLD PLATINUM INVESTMENT COUNCIL - WPIC

Bravo Mining Corp. has received official approval from the board of the World Platinum Investment Council (WPIC) to join the organization as a new member.

Bravo is the first preproduction member to join WPIC, alongside leading platinum group metal producers Anglo American Platinum, Impala Platinum (Implats), Northam Platinum, Sedibelo Platinum and Tharisa (WPIC members).

The WPIC is a global market authority on physical platinum investment, providing investors with objective and reliable platinum market intelligence. It is headquartered in London with offices in Shanghai and Shenzhen and was instrumental in establishing the annual Shanghai Platinum Week (SPW), for which it continues to be the co-organizer.

"Being the first preproduction platinum group metals (PGM) company to join the prestigious WPIC is a testament to Bravo's achievements with its Luanga PGM-plus-gold-plus-nickel project," said Luis Azevedo, chairman and chief executive officer of Bravo. "Membership provides Bravo with the opportunity to stay aligned with developments in the PGM sector, gain access to valuable market intelligence and engage with the global PGM sector, both downstream and upstream. It also presents an opportunity for Bravo to raise awareness of the Luanga project qualities and its strategic location. I extend my sincere gratitude to the WPIC board and team for welcoming us as a member, and I look forward to engaging in constructive discussions that will benefit the industry and Bravo alike,"

Trevor Raymond, chief executive officer of the World Platinum Investment Council, commented: "We are delighted to welcome Bravo to WPIC as our first preproduction member. This new category of membership will enable more platinum advocates to distribute quality platinum insights to a wider global investment community. This will in turn enhance WPIC's effectiveness in increasing awareness, understanding and ownership of platinum as an investment."

About Bravo Mining Corp.

Bravo is a Canadian- and Brazilian-based mineral exploration and development company focused on advancing its Luanga PGM-plus-gold-plus-nickel project as well as its copper-gold exploration opportunities in the world-class Carajas mineral province, Para state, Brazil.

Bravo is one of the most active explorers in Carajas. The team, comprising local and international geologists, has a proven record of PGM, nickel, and copper discoveries in the region. They have successfully taken a past IOCG (iron oxide copper/gold) greenfield project from discovery to development and production in Carajas.

The Luanga project is situated on mature freehold farming land and benefits from being located close to operating mines and a mining-experienced work force, with excellent access and proximity to existing infrastructure, including road, rail, ports and hydroelectric grid power. A fully financed, greater-than-70,000-metre infill, stepout and exploration drilling and trenching program was completed in 2024. Bravo's current environmental, social and governance activities include planting more than 30,000 high-value trees in and around the project area while hiring and contracting locally.
